Skip to content

Commit 3e18099

Browse files
authored
Merge pull request #2591 from ViewComponent/release-4-6-0
Release 4 6 0
2 parents 7b82b02 + 09a54ed commit 3e18099

9 files changed

Lines changed: 92 additions & 97 deletions

File tree

Gemfile.lock

Lines changed: 10 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
PATH
22
remote: .
33
specs:
4-
view_component (4.5.0)
4+
view_component (4.6.0)
55
actionview (>= 7.1.0)
66
activesupport (>= 7.1.0)
77
concurrent-ruby (~> 1)
@@ -145,6 +145,7 @@ GEM
145145
temple (>= 0.8.2)
146146
thor
147147
tilt
148+
herb (0.9.2)
148149
herb (0.9.2-aarch64-linux-gnu)
149150
herb (0.9.2-aarch64-linux-musl)
150151
herb (0.9.2-arm-linux-gnu)
@@ -183,6 +184,7 @@ GEM
183184
matrix (0.4.3)
184185
method_source (1.1.0)
185186
mini_mime (1.1.5)
187+
mini_portile2 (2.8.9)
186188
minitest (6.0.2)
187189
drb (~> 2.0)
188190
prism (~> 1.5)
@@ -197,6 +199,9 @@ GEM
197199
net-smtp (0.5.1)
198200
net-protocol
199201
nio4r (2.7.5)
202+
nokogiri (1.19.2)
203+
mini_portile2 (~> 2.8.2)
204+
racc (~> 1.4)
200205
nokogiri (1.19.2-aarch64-linux-gnu)
201206
racc (~> 1.4)
202207
nokogiri (1.19.2-aarch64-linux-musl)
@@ -500,6 +505,7 @@ CHECKSUMS
500505
ferrum (0.17.1) sha256=51d591120fc593e5a13b5d9d6474389f5145bb92a91e36eab147b5d096c8cbe7
501506
globalid (1.3.0) sha256=05c639ad6eb4594522a0b07983022f04aa7254626ab69445a0e493aa3786ff11
502507
haml (7.2.0) sha256=87fd2b71f7feab1724337b090a7d767f5ab2d42f08c974f3ead673f18cfcd55a
508+
herb (0.9.2) sha256=88364c6394740f58d3795cb754a9f4a861631fe6464f250ac0e739d50727e13c
503509
herb (0.9.2-aarch64-linux-gnu) sha256=6c34f4cd8eb582d142720fc573e2550e516dc071384a668f20605aef727670f7
504510
herb (0.9.2-aarch64-linux-musl) sha256=4ce7b5afe88b0895460472cb7275acb3a518d96909d028804dd1f90b1abf99f6
505511
herb (0.9.2-arm-linux-gnu) sha256=981bda30e30dff1500a7f6467a5154113938027823ca9c82768cc9b985b5a469
@@ -523,13 +529,15 @@ CHECKSUMS
523529
matrix (0.4.3) sha256=a0d5ab7ddcc1973ff690ab361b67f359acbb16958d1dc072b8b956a286564c5b
524530
method_source (1.1.0) sha256=181301c9c45b731b4769bc81e8860e72f9161ad7d66dd99103c9ab84f560f5c5
525531
mini_mime (1.1.5) sha256=8681b7e2e4215f2a159f9400b5816d85e9d8c6c6b491e96a12797e798f8bccef
532+
mini_portile2 (2.8.9) sha256=0cd7c7f824e010c072e33f68bc02d85a00aeb6fce05bb4819c03dfd3c140c289
526533
minitest (6.0.2) sha256=db6e57956f6ecc6134683b4c87467d6dd792323c7f0eea7b93f66bd284adbc3d
527534
minitest-mock (5.27.0) sha256=7040ed7185417a966920987eaa6eaf1be4ea1fc5b25bb03ff4703f98564a55b0
528535
net-imap (0.6.2) sha256=08caacad486853c61676cca0c0c47df93db02abc4a8239a8b67eb0981428acc6
529536
net-pop (0.1.2) sha256=848b4e982013c15b2f0382792268763b748cce91c9e91e36b0f27ed26420dff3
530537
net-protocol (0.2.2) sha256=aa73e0cba6a125369de9837b8d8ef82a61849360eba0521900e2c3713aa162a8
531538
net-smtp (0.5.1) sha256=ed96a0af63c524fceb4b29b0d352195c30d82dd916a42f03c62a3a70e5b70736
532539
nio4r (2.7.5) sha256=6c90168e48fb5f8e768419c93abb94ba2b892a1d0602cb06eef16d8b7df1dca1
540+
nokogiri (1.19.2) sha256=38fdd8b59db3d5ea9e7dfb14702e882b9bf819198d5bf976f17ebce12c481756
533541
nokogiri (1.19.2-aarch64-linux-gnu) sha256=c34d5c8208025587554608e98fd88ab125b29c80f9352b821964e9a5d5cfbd19
534542
nokogiri (1.19.2-aarch64-linux-musl) sha256=7f6b4b0202d507326841a4f790294bf75098aef50c7173443812e3ac5cb06515
535543
nokogiri (1.19.2-arm-linux-gnu) sha256=b7fa1139016f3dc850bda1260988f0d749934a939d04ef2da13bec060d7d5081
@@ -610,7 +618,7 @@ CHECKSUMS
610618
unicode-emoji (4.2.0) sha256=519e69150f75652e40bf736106cfbc8f0f73aa3fb6a65afe62fefa7f80b0f80f
611619
uri (1.1.1) sha256=379fa58d27ffb1387eaada68c749d1426738bd0f654d812fcc07e7568f5c57c6
612620
useragent (0.16.11) sha256=700e6413ad4bb954bb63547fa098dddf7b0ebe75b40cc6f93b8d54255b173844
613-
view_component (4.5.0)
621+
view_component (4.6.0)
614622
warning (1.5.0) sha256=0f12c49fea0c06757778eefdcc7771e4fd99308901e3d55c504d87afdd718c53
615623
webrick (1.9.2) sha256=beb4a15fc474defed24a3bda4ffd88a490d517c9e4e6118c3edce59e45864131
616624
websocket (1.2.11) sha256=b7e7a74e2410b5e85c25858b26b3322f29161e300935f70a0e0d3c35e0462737

docs/CHANGELOG.md

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-10,6 +10,8 @@ nav_order: 6
1010

1111
## main
1212

13+
## 4.6.0
14+
1315
* Add `view_identifier` to the `render.view_component` instrumentation event payload, containing the path to the component's template file (e.g. `app/components/my_component.html.erb`). For components using inline render methods, `view_identifier` will be `nil`.
1416

1517
*GitHub Copilot*

docs/_data/library.yml

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
version: 4.5.0
1+
version: 4.6.0

gemfiles/rails_7.1.gemfile.lock

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
PATH
22
remote: ..
33
specs:
4-
view_component (4.5.0)
4+
view_component (4.6.0)
55
actionview (>= 7.1.0)
66
activesupport (>= 7.1.0)
77
concurrent-ruby (~> 1)

gemfiles/rails_7.2.gemfile.lock

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
PATH
22
remote: ..
33
specs:
4-
view_component (4.5.0)
4+
view_component (4.6.0)
55
actionview (>= 7.1.0)
66
activesupport (>= 7.1.0)
77
concurrent-ruby (~> 1)

gemfiles/rails_8.0.gemfile.lock

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
PATH
22
remote: ..
33
specs:
4-
view_component (4.5.0)
4+
view_component (4.6.0)
55
actionview (>= 7.1.0)
66
activesupport (>= 7.1.0)
77
concurrent-ruby (~> 1)

gemfiles/rails_8.1.gemfile.lock

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
PATH
22
remote: ..
33
specs:
4-
view_component (4.5.0)
4+
view_component (4.6.0)
55
actionview (>= 7.1.0)
66
activesupport (>= 7.1.0)
77
concurrent-ruby (~> 1)

0 commit comments

Comments
 (0)